What’s the Experience Like?

This Jet Board lesson is designed for those who want to try something different from the usual boat trips or paddleboarding. The idea is simple: you learn how to operate a motorized jetboard under the watchful eye of a certified instructor. Since the jetboard doesn’t rely on wind or waves, it’s accessible even on calm days, making it a great option for beginners or those who want a straightforward adrenaline rush.
The session begins with a safety briefing, which is reassuring because the activity is designed to be safe yet thrilling. You’ll get fitted with a helmet and life vest—safety gear is always a good idea when trying new watersports, especially motorized ones. Once you’re geared up, your instructor will guide you through the basics, demonstrating how to balance, accelerate, and turn on the jetboard.
From there, it’s mostly about gliding over the water and getting comfortable with the controls. FAQ

Is this activity suitable for beginners?
Yes, the session is designed for beginners. Your instructor will guide you through the basics, ensuring you feel confident before heading out on the water.
How long is the lesson?
The lesson lasts between 45 minutes and 1.5 hours, depending on availability and your preference.
What equipment is included?
You’ll be provided with a jetboard, safety vests, a helmet, and a welcome drink—everything you need for a safe and enjoyable ride.
Do I need to bring anything?
You only need to bring your enthusiasm and maybe sunscreen. The activity provides all necessary gear and safety equipment.
Are there any restrictions I should know about?
Yes, it’s not suitable for pregnant women, people with mobility impairments, or individuals under 3 ft 9 in (120 cm). Also, safety gear and instructor guidance help keep the activity safe.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, giving you flexibility if your schedule shifts.
Is there a place to store my belongings?
Yes, the experience includes a safe place to store your belongings during the session.
